brotherhood

noun
/ˈbrʌðərhʊd/

Meaning

The relationship between brothers; an association of people with common interests

Example Sentences

The soldiers shared a strong sense of brotherhood.

Synonyms

fraternity, fellowship, kinship, camaraderie, unity

Antonyms

enmity, hostility

Collocations

sense of brotherhood, spirit of brotherhood, brotherhood of man
